Kwanzaa is a week-long celebration of African culture and community, recognized internationally, particularly in countries with large African descendant populations. Founded by Maulana Karenga in 1966, it aims to reconnect Black communities with African traditions. The holiday is based on seven principles (Nguzo Saba) celebrated daily, represented by a kinara with seven candles.
